How much do assistant project management jobs pay per year?

As of May 28, 2026, the average yearly pay for assistant project management in Huger, SC is $64,000.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$46,900.00 and $77,100.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are Assistant Project Managers?

Assistant Project Managers are professionals who support Project Managers in planning, coordinating, and overseeing projects from initiation to completion. They help with scheduling, resource allocation, budget tracking, and communication among team members and stakeholders. Their role is crucial in ensuring that projects stay on track, deadlines are met, and project goals are achieved efficiently. Assistant Project Managers often handle administrative tasks, prepare reports, and address issues as they arise, making them a vital part of any project team.

The Assistant Project Manager will assist their assigned Project Manager in the planning and oversight of site construction projects to ensure they are completed in a timely fashion and within budget. Duties include identifying and gathering project information, coordination with subcontractors, routine project site visits, scheduling of resources and materials, and learning from their assigned Project Manager with the intent of developing into the Project Manager role. The goal of the Assistant Project Manager will be gaining the experience to manage his/her own site construction projects.
Requirements
Responsibilities
  • Attend turnover meetings with estimator and project manager to review bid estimate, ask questions, and gain clarification to ensure a successful transition from bid to project commencement
  • Assist the project manager in reviewing the scope of work and deliverables by reviewing plans, specifications, shop drawings, and attending the pre site visit
  • Assist project manager in the development and maintenance of the project schedule including staffing and material tracking logs
  • Work closely with administrative staff to ensure necessary permits, approvals, and other regulatory prerequisites are in place
  • Collaborate with project manager, owner/engineer, general contractor, subcontractor, and vendor to assist in ensuring quality, resolving issues, meeting deadlines, and preparing change orders
  • Communicate with project manager, superintendents, and office staff to review the project, daily activities, change orders, resources, materials, and staffing
  • Assist project manager to ensure accurate and timely buyout of each project by gathering project information, requesting project manager approval, and delegating to administrative assistant for processing and submission.
  • Assist project manager to ensure all submittals are reviewed, stamped, and submitted to the owner/engineer or general contractor for approval in a timely fashion
  • Manage change order recordkeeping, maintain awareness of the budget, and gather data for project manager monthly cost reporting
  • Assist project manager in issuing requests for information to the owner/engineer or general contractor for clarification, to determine answers to questions, or resolve omissions in drawings by gathering project information and delegating to administrative assistant for processing.
  • Assist project manager in the oversight of field operations routinely visiting project sites to guarantee the work is accurately following project specifications in a quality, cost effective, timely, and safe manner
  • Assist project manager in preparing monthly payment applications to the owner as well as monitor and resolve any disputes related to billings
  • Work closely with administrative staff by sharing project information and delegating tasks to ensure projects are completed at optimum performance level
